The
General Assembly of the World Federation of Diamond Bourses (WFDB),
meeting at the recent World Diamond Congress in Tel Aviv, has unanimously
approved Ernest Blom as its new president. Mr. Blom, who is chairman
of the Diamond Club of South Africa, previously served as WFDB vice
president. He succeeds Shmuel Schnitzer, who steps down after completing
who successive two-year terms as president. Earlier, Mr.Schnitzer
was named Honorary Life President of the WFDB. Competition in the US jewelry

..................................................................................................................................... AUCTION Princess
Margaret's collection realises US$25M at Christie's London sale The
sale of jewellery, Faberge', Silver, Furniture and Works of Art
from the Private Collection of H.R.H The Princess Margeret, Countess
of Snowdon held over 13-14 June 2006 at Christie's in London realized
US$25,104,742. This historic auction generated Unprecedented interest
and exceeded all pre-sale expectations with 100% of lots selling,
Christie's said. Princess Margeret's collection of jewellery spanned
every stage of her life.
